Growth Factors of optical sorter Market
The global optical sorter market is witnessing strong growth, driven by the rising adoption of automation, increasing demand for food safety, and expanding recycling and pharmaceutical industries. According to market analysis, the global optical sorter market was valued at USD 2.62 billion in 2025 and is projected to reach USD 5.05 billion by 2034, growing at a CAGR of 7.6% during the forecast period. Asia Pacific dominated the market in 2025, accounting for 39.2% of the global share, supported by rapid industrialization, strong food processing activity, and increasing investments in automation technologies.
Optical sorters are advanced automated machines used to sort products based on optical characteristics such as color, shape, size, and texture. These machines use high-resolution cameras, sensors, and AI-based software to improve sorting accuracy, productivity, and quality control across industries.
Market Definition and Scope
Optical sorters, also known as visual sorting machines, are widely used in food & beverage processing, recycling, pharmaceuticals, mining, and logistics industries. These systems help remove foreign materials, defective products, and contaminants from production lines, ensuring high product quality and compliance with safety standards.
The market scope includes sorter technologies such as camera sorters, laser sorters, Near Infrared (NIR) sorters, hyperspectral sorters, and combined sorting systems. The report also covers increasing adoption of AI-enabled and machine-learning-based optical sorting solutions aimed at improving efficiency and sustainability.
Market Dynamics
Drivers
Growing emphasis on automation and quality assurance is a major driver of market growth. Food manufacturers are increasingly adopting optical sorters to meet strict food safety regulations and eliminate contaminants from grains, cereals, nuts, and packaged foods. Rising global cereal production and consumption further boost demand for advanced sorting solutions.
Another key driver is the expansion of the recycling industry, where optical sorters are used to separate plastics, metals, and glass efficiently. Increasing environmental concerns and government regulations promoting sustainable waste management are accelerating adoption.
Trends
A key trend shaping the market is the integration of advanced vision systems and artificial intelligence into optical sorters. Manufacturers are introducing high-resolution cameras, hyperspectral sensors, and AI-based software to enhance detection accuracy and sorting speed.
Additionally, the growing demand for high-throughput and multi-material sorting systems is driving innovation, especially in recycling and food processing industries.
Restraints
High initial investment costs and complex maintenance requirements remain major restraints, particularly for small and medium-sized enterprises. Supply chain disruptions and fluctuating raw material prices can also impact equipment availability and pricing.
Impact of COVID-19
The COVID-19 pandemic initially slowed market growth due to disruptions in manufacturing activities and supply chains. However, increased demand for pharmaceuticals, packaged food, and recycling solutions during and after the pandemic supported market recovery. Post-pandemic, the market is expected to maintain steady growth due to rising automation across industries.
Segmentation Analysis
By Type
Based on type, the market is segmented into camera sorters, laser sorters, NIR sorters, hyperspectral & combined sorters, and others.
Camera sorters are expected to dominate the market, accounting for a significant share due to their wide application and cost efficiency.
The hyperspectral & combined sorter segment is gaining traction due to its high accuracy and ability to detect defects in complex materials.
By End Use
The food and beverage segment leads the market, driven by increasing global production of cereals, grains, and processed foods. Optical sorters help maintain hygiene, consistency, and compliance with food safety standards.
The pharmaceutical segment is expected to grow at the fastest rate due to rising demand for contamination-free medicines and medical products.
Regional Insights
Asia Pacific dominates the optical sorter market, valued at USD 1.03 billion in 2025, supported by strong food processing industries, rapid industrial growth, and rising adoption of automation in China, India, and Japan.
Europe shows steady growth due to strong sustainability initiatives and increasing use of optical sorting in recycling and food industries.
North America is witnessing robust growth driven by advanced manufacturing infrastructure, stringent quality regulations, and increasing recycling activities.
Latin America and the Middle East & Africa are experiencing gradual growth, supported by infrastructure development and expanding industrial applications.
